Estill County board approves personnel changes, health MOA, budget and student travel

Estill County Board of Education · September 19, 2024

Summary

The board approved a set of routine but consequential items — creation of a teacher-for-visually-impaired/TBI position, MOA with Trinity Health Group, the annual Federal Statement of District Assurances, amended SRO salary steps, multiple student trips and the preliminary FY25 working budget — largely by unanimous votes.

At its Sept. 19 meeting, the Estill County Board of Education approved a package of personnel, service and budget items the administration presented as routine but necessary to district operations.

Key approvals included the creation and posting of a teacher-for-the-visually-impaired/TBI position (motion by Sheila Samples, second by Joe Crawford), authorization for several out-of-state student trips (student council leadership conference, senior trip to New York City and potential FFA national travel), and a memorandum of agreement with Trinity Health Group…
